Supermarket giant Iceland has issued a one-day warning to shoppers across the UK. As the price of living continues to increase, many shoppers are struggling to afford all of the essentials they need at the supermarket.
As a result, people have been limiting how much they buy, and in some cases, have been putting items back after hitting a limit of £20.
It's becoming a national crisis, and Iceland has stepped in to help. The supermarket's ‘Summer Cheer’ campaign will allow eligible residents in 17 parts of the country to claim a £30 voucher for food and other essentials.

But the offer is set to end this week, so eligible pensioners will only have until this Friday, September 16, to claim the voucher. To qualify for the voucher, you must be a resident over 60 who is living independently or with a carer, and who relies solely on a state pension or benefits.
Eligible residents can use their £30 voucher alongside Iceland's existing Tuesday discount - which gives pensioners a further 10% off their shops in order to help their money go further.The campaign is running across 17 areas nationwide with the highest proportion of poorer pensioners:
Richard Walker, managing director of Iceland Foods, said: "Since the launch of the partnership last Christmas, the cost of living crisis has taken hold of the UK, and now more than ever, people are struggling to access the food they need.
"No one should ever have to worry about how they are going to eat or drink, and we hope that the support we can offer across the UK will help pensioners access and enjoy a worry free meal during this time."

A new Aldi, more than 700 homes and two office buildings could be given the go ahead next week when Manchester council's planning committee meets. A secondary school, a park and a community hub are also planned at the former Jackson's Brickworks site in Newton Heath where around two-thirds of the 716 homes, which are set to be built in two phases, would be affordable.
